  • Captured here is the '7 pm Cheer' surrounding the COVID-19 pandemic taking place outside Burnaby Hospital. Every night at 7 o'clock people cheer, clap, and bang pots and pans to send a thank you message to the 'essential workers' fighting the virus at local hospitals. Emergency services also regularly show their support with improvised lights and sirens parades around hospitals throughout Canada. In this video the Royal Canadian Mounted Police (RCMP) Burnaby Detachment decided to mix things up and organized a march past the emergency room, complete with bagpipes and Mounty uniforms! On another night the emergency services of Burnaby put on a full lights and sirens display, with many older and rare vehicles, such as the iconic Ford Crown Victoria police interceptor, taking part!
